Tour the Museum at the John F. Kennedy Presidential Library and relive the powerful story of the Kennedy years.   In our three theaters, period settings, and 25 dramatic multimedia exhibits, you will enter the recreated world of the Kennedy Presidency for a “first-hand” experience of John F. Kennedy’s life, legacy, and leadership.

See events of the 1960s through President Kennedy’s eyes and narrated in his voice.   Experience his optimism and wit and be inspired by the hope and idealism that captivated America.

Visit us in our striking I.M Pei building on Boston’s waterfront.   Located on Columbia Point, the Library and Museum are set on a 9.5 acre park landscaped with pine trees, shrubs and wild roses reminiscent of the landscape of Cape Cod familiar to President Kennedy.  From May to October, President Kennedy’s 26' sailboat Victura is on display on the Museum grounds at the edge of Boston Harbor.
